Best Medicine Lake Public High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 22 students in Medicine Lake, MT.
Medicine Lake, MT public high school have an average reading proficiency score of 50% (versus the Montana public high schools of 43%).
Medicine Lake, MT public high school have a Graduation Rate of 50%, which is less than the Montana average of 83%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Medicine Lake High School, with ≥50%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Montana or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 9%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Montana public high school average of 23% (majority American Indian).
